Summary/Abstract: Transformations of the modern economy, including in particular the processes of globalization and the associated new challenges require greater activity of the state than ever before in supporting knowledge and human capital. This article attempts to prove the thesis of the significant role of the state in creating the conditions for the development of knowledge and human capital in response to new challenges of the globalizing economy, both in the economic and social terms. The author assumes that the development of knowledge and human capital should be seen not only in the context of the significance it has in the process of growth and development of the economy, but also as a neutralizing factor for contemporary social problems, which in effect become economic problems, reducing the opportunities for better use of today’s most important resource that is human capital, as well as their knowledge and skills.
